How You Succeed

Global Market (GM) Data Analytics team builds capabilities and platforms for Business Analytics and Data Management. We are looking for a hands-on AVP Data Analytics Engineer with solid technical depth and experience in Global Markets or banking to deliver data solutions across the full analytics lifecycle, while also supporting production platforms and operations.

What You Do

  • Deliver end-to-end data solutions, from business requirements and data sourcing through to transformation, dashboard development, and production deployment/support

    • Engage business users to understand requirements and translate them into data solutions
    • Source, extract and integrate data from data lake and relevant systems; design and develop data models and databases
    • Perform data transformation, automation and processing using SQL, Python, VBA
    • Build dashboards and reports using BI tools such as Tableau, Qlik, and Power BI
  • Administer and support analytics and database platform infrastructure, including Databases, Transformation Server, Tableau Server, and Power BI environment.

    • Administration and server support, and environment configuration.
    • Monitor performance, storage, job execution, and system health.
    • Manage access control, backup, recovery, and ensure platform stability.
    • Optimize Tableau Server and Power BI performance.
    • Work with IT, infrastructure and support teams to maintain platform availability and operational resilience.
  • Support day-to-day production operations:

    • Oversee batch jobs, ETL workflows, and reporting schedules to ensure smooth, reliable execution.
    • Investigate and resolve production issues promptly with root cause analysis and preventive actions.
    • Drive process automation and operational efficiency improvements.
  • Design, develop, and maintain application solutions such as client-server web applications or desktop applications using Python or other relevant programming languages to support analytics workflows and business needs

  • Assist in the migration from Tableau to Power BI, driving Power BI report development and platform performance optimization

  • Contribute to advanced analytics initiatives by supporting predictive analytics, AI, and machine learning use cases where applicable

Who You Are

  • Bachelor’s degree in Data Science, Computer Science, Engineering, or related quantitative/technical discipline.
  • 5–10 years of experience in data analytics / data engineering roles (banking preferred)
